タグ

ブックマーク / www.itmedia.co.jp (58)

  • New Generation Chronicle:小飼弾--35歳からのプログラミングこそ無上の至悦 (1/9) - ITmedia エンタープライズ

    小飼弾――35歳からのプログラミングこそ無上の至悦:New Generation Chronicle(1/9 ページ) 豊富な実績で多くの開発者を先導する存在になりつつある人物を取り上げる「New Generation Chronicle」マエストロスレッド。こちらの第1回は、ブログ「404 Blog Not Found」などでも知られる小飼弾氏だ。 次代の開発者の素顔と、その交友関係をソーシャルグラフ化する目的ではじまった「New Generation Chronicle」。斉藤のり子さんにはじまった「Web2.0系スレッド」、井上恭輔さんにはじまった「バイナリアンスレッド」に引き続き、すでに豊富な実績で多くの開発者を先導する存在になりつつある人物を「マエストロスレッド」として紹介していきたい。現在、大いに名が知られる彼らがたどってきた道と、経験によって養われた見識からは、次世代の開発者

    New Generation Chronicle:小飼弾--35歳からのプログラミングこそ無上の至悦 (1/9) - ITmedia エンタープライズ
  • アドビ、オープンソース新製品の概略を説明

    アドビ システムズは、オープンソースソフトウェア「BlazeDS」の概要と今後の展望について説明した。 アドビ システムズは12月18日、記者向けセミナーを開き、オープンソース製品「BlazeDS」の概要と戦略について説明した。 BlazeDSは、先日β版を発表したばかりのオープンソースソフトウェア(OSS)。OSSのライセンス体系の1つである「Lesser General Public License(LGPL) v3」に基づき、「LiveCycle Data Services ES」のリモーティング技術とメッセージング技術をオープンソース化した。バイナリ通信のフォーマットである「AMF(Action Message Format)」の仕様も同時に公開した。 LiveCycle Data Servicesとは、ビジネスプロセスの合理化および自動化を支援する統合製品「LiveCycle E

    アドビ、オープンソース新製品の概略を説明
  • “RESTful”なRuby on Rails 2.0リリース

    Web開発フレームワーク「Ruby on Rails」の待望のバージョン2がリリースされた。 バージョン2がリリースされたのは12月7日。主要な強化機能としては、REST(Representational State Transfer)のサポート強化と、セキュリティの改善などが挙げられる。 「Rails 2.0で気に入っているのは、RESTfulの原則を追求してアプリケーション開発が調和的になった点だ」とRuby on Rails作成者デビッド・ハイネマイヤー・ハンソン氏はeWEEKに語った。「これにより、アプリケーション開発が予測可能で、クリーンで、楽しめるものに感じられる。HTTPは常にそれを正しくやっていた。われわれWebアプリケーション開発者がそれを理解し、評価するのに少し時間がかかった」 ハンソン氏は、米シカゴのWeb製品開発会社37signalsの開発者。同氏はRails 2.

    “RESTful”なRuby on Rails 2.0リリース
  • Geek to Live:MacとWindowsの「完全共生ガイド」 - ITmedia Biz.ID

    昔なら互換性の問題でMacへの乗り換えをためらっただろうが、今はMac OSとWindowsが同じホームネットワーク上で仲良く働いて、ファイルやプリンタを共有することができる。(Lifehacker) 家中のマシンがPCで、互換性の問題が嫌でMacの購入を思い留まったことがある人もいるだろう。8年前ならそれも理解されただろうが、今はMac OSとWindowsが同じホームネットワーク上で仲良く働いて、ファイルやプリンタを共有したり、互いのドライブをマウントしたり、無線ルータやUSBなど同じデバイスを使ったりできる。自宅やオフィスにMacPCを混在させようと思っている人のために、ここではこの2種類のシステムを一緒に利用するための手引き(とそれができない幾つかの例)を紹介する。 ファイルの共有 Mac OS XとWindowsはローカルネットワークを介して互いの共有ドライブを認識できる。Ma

    Geek to Live:MacとWindowsの「完全共生ガイド」 - ITmedia Biz.ID
  • Mozilla、「Prism」のMac版とLinux版をリリース

    米Mozilla Corporationの研究部門Mozilla Labsは11月2日、Webアプリケーションをデスクトップから実行するためのオープンソースプログラム「Prism」のプロトタイプをMacLinux向けにリリースした。 Prismは、WebメールなどのWebアプリケーションを、ブラウザからではなくデスクトップから利用できるようにする。「Webrunner」をベースにしていたが、Mozilla Labsに移され、Prismと改名された。10月にはWindows版のプロトタイプをリリースしている。 PrismからWebアプリケーションを起動すると、ブラウザではなく独自のウィンドウ内で動作する。通常のデスクトップアプリケーションと同様に、Control-Tab、Command-Tab、Exposeを使ってウィンドウを操作できるという。最近の標準に対応したWebブラウザで動作するア

    Mozilla、「Prism」のMac版とLinux版をリリース
  • 3分LifeHacking:iPod touchをビジネスで便利に使うためのオンラインサービス - ITmedia Biz.ID

    無線LANやWebブラウザ「Safari」を搭載し、もはや単なる音楽プレーヤーの域を超えた「iPod touch」。PDAのようにビジネスで活用することはできないだろうか。現状、外部アプリケーションのインストールは難しいが、Safari上で動くオンラインサービスなら利用できる。iPod touchをビジネスで使うための便利なオンラインサービスを集めた。

    3分LifeHacking:iPod touchをビジネスで便利に使うためのオンラインサービス - ITmedia Biz.ID
  • Expired

    Expired:掲載期限切れです この記事は,産経デジタルとの契約の掲載期限(6ヶ月間)を過ぎましたのでサーバから削除しました。 このページは20秒後にNews トップページに自動的に切り替わります。

  • ITmedia エンタープライズ:SourceForge.jpではじめるオープンソースプロジェクト:第1回 アカウントを作ろう (1/2)

    オープンソースソフトウェア開発に付随する作業を支援するためのシステムであるSourceForge.jpを徹底解剖する同連載。SourceForge.jp上でプロジェクトを開始して、ソフトウェアを開発・公開していくまでの流れを解説していきます。第1回となる今回は、sf.jpシステムの機能を説明し、アカウントの作成を行います。 SourceForge.jpってどんなもの? 皆さんは、オープンソースのソフトウェアを作ろうとしたとき、まず何から始めますか? マシンを準備して、バージョン管理システムの設定をして、議論用のメーリングリストを用意して、ソフトがある程度できたら、Webページを用意して、ソフトを配布。配布を始めるとたくさんのバグ報告がメーリングリストに寄せられて……。 こう見てみると、ソフトウェア開発以外のことに結構労力を割かれていることが分かります。また、メーリングリストなどに寄せられた

    ITmedia エンタープライズ:SourceForge.jpではじめるオープンソースプロジェクト:第1回 アカウントを作ろう (1/2)
  • Business Media誠:なぜ損は大きく、利益は小さくなるのか――株式投資を続けるための2つの判断軸

    株式投資のブームが来て、そして去った。生半可な投資家は、「株なんてだめだ。所詮、ギャンブルだ」と言い、次々と消えていった。今までも繰り返されてきたし、今後もそうだろう。そう、いつの時代も株式投資にはギャンブル的な側面があるからだ。 だがその認識のままでは、日で真に健全な資主義は育たない。日人は、ことお金に関しては、いつもお上に任せっきりだ。過去50年間、お金の問題はすべて大蔵省(現金融庁)と都市銀行、郵貯に任せてきた。直接金融の時代がやってきたというのに、資産運用に関しても“投資信託を買っていればいい”という発想である。 私たちは、直接、企業に触れ合わず、第三者機関(証券会社など)を通じて、投資信託という“お見合い”結婚をするのが関の山だ。だが誠世代には、私はあえて“恋愛結婚”を薦める。好きか嫌いかに関わらず、誠世代にとって投資は一生のテーマとなるだろう。誰かが選んだ相手と盲目的に結

    Business Media誠:なぜ損は大きく、利益は小さくなるのか――株式投資を続けるための2つの判断軸
  • ITmedia Biz.ID:Webブラウザの限界に挑戦――オフラインでもGoogleが利用可能に

    どんな多機能なブラウザであっても、どんなに便利なWebアプリであってもインターネットに接続できなければ満足に利用できない。この“限界”に挑戦するGoogleが発表したのが「Google Gears」だ。 Webブラウザの限界――。それはインターネットの接続環境だ。どんな多機能なブラウザであっても、どんなに便利なWebアプリであってもインターネットに接続できなければ満足に利用できない。この“限界”にGoogleが挑戦する。 →レビュー記事はこちら オフラインでも“仮想常時接続”――「Google Gears」 5月31日、Googleは「Google Gears」と呼ぶプラットフォームを発表した。Ajaxなどの技術を活用したリッチコンテンツをオフラインでも利用できるようにする。エンドユーザー向けにはInternet Explorer 6以降やFirefox 1.5以降にインストールできる拡張

    ITmedia Biz.ID:Webブラウザの限界に挑戦――オフラインでもGoogleが利用可能に
  • ITmedia Biz.ID:Windowsのエクスプローラを「Xplorer2」で置き換えよう

    Windowsのエクスプローラは使いにくい。2つのフォルダを同時に開けてFTPも可能、キーボードショートカットも豊富なファイラー「Xplorer2」に乗り換えてみよう。(Lifehacker) 【この記事は、2007年5月9日付で米ブログメディア「Lifehacker」に掲載された記事を翻訳したものです。】 Windowsのファイルエクスプローラで込み入ったファイル操作をするのにはいらいらさせられる。FirefoxがInternet Explorerの代替ソフトとして最適であるように、複数のフォルダ間でファイルを閲覧、コピー&ペースト、移動、検索する人にとっては、「Xplorer2」というファイラーはWindowsのエクスプローラを吹っ飛ばしてしまうほどの優れものだ。 Xplorer2が持つタブや2つの枠を備えたインタフェース、キーボードショートカットと素晴らしく先進的な機能を使えば、PC

    ITmedia Biz.ID:Windowsのエクスプローラを「Xplorer2」で置き換えよう
  • 「非オープン」大手がオープン化推進へ転換したのがきっかけ!?

    デベロッパーコミュニティーによるオープンソースソフトウェア(OSS)の開発が盛んになっているのはなぜか。その主要因として、かつてオープン化に消極的だった大手ベンダーがオープンシステム市場に腰を入れ始めたことが指摘されている――。 デベロッパーコミュニティーによるオープンソースソフトウェア(OSS)の開発が、密かに勢いづいている。これまでオープン化に消極的だったサン・マイクロシステムズがオープンシステムの提供を格化するなどし、デベロッパーコミュニティーの支援に積極的に乗り出しているからだ。すでにサンは、これを国内戦略の中でも最重要テーマの一つとして位置付けている。 サンの復活を後押しするプロジェクト サンは2006年10―12月期、黒字を回復した。売上高は35億6600万ドルで、前年同期比で7%の増加という(米社による数値)。 その背景には、ビジネスがブランド力重視から原点回帰へと変わ

    「非オープン」大手がオープン化推進へ転換したのがきっかけ!?
  • ITmedia Biz.ID:ダウンロードしたばかりのIE 7日本語版をチェックしてみた

    Internet Explorer 7 日語正式版。Windows XP SP2、Windows XP 64-bit Edition、Windows Server 2003 SP1などに対応する。 検索サービスの選択に進化アリ、好きなサイトの検索を利用可能に 日語版と英語版で大きな違いは見受けられなかったが、マイクロソフトのサイトには進化があった。IE 7にはブラウザのウィンドウに検索フィールドが付いた。デフォルトではGoogleの検索サービスを利用する。Google以外にも、Windows Live SearchやYahoo!Japan、goo、@niftyなどの検索サービスを選択できるようになっているところがIE 7の特徴だ。

    ITmedia Biz.ID:ダウンロードしたばかりのIE 7日本語版をチェックしてみた
  • ITmedia News:はてな、アメリカへ (1/3)

    はてなの近藤淳也社長が日を去る。ともう1人の社員と、犬1匹を連れて。社員19人を、東京に残して。 なぜ今、アメリカに?――そうたずねると「いや、それがね」と照れ、濃くて強い目の光が、少し柔らかくなる。 「映画館で『スターウォーズ エピソード3』を見ていてふと、『東京でぬくぬく暮らしていてはいけない』と思ったんですよ」 善良で純粋だったアナキン・スカイウォーカーは、つらい葛藤を経てダークサイドに落ち、ダースベイダーになる。「登場人物みんな、ずいぶん過酷な人生を送ってますよね。全宇宙の運命を背負い、命をかけて刀を振ったり――すごいなぁと思って」 そして反省した。「もっと過酷な環境で頑張らないといけないのでは」と。昨夏のことだ。 近藤社長の生活も、生ぬるいものではないはずだ。「日を代表するWeb2.0企業」などと言われ、注目を集めるベンチャー社長。新サービスやユニークな会社の仕組みにマスコ

    ITmedia News:はてな、アメリカへ (1/3)
  • ITmedia News:Googleの限界は「人の手」で破る――国産の新検索「想」

    高野教授は「人間ができることを機械が10倍のスピードでやってくれるなら、たとえ質が7割落ちてもそっちを選ぶ人は多い」と嘆く 「Googleは確かに便利だが、大きな問題がある」。国立情報学研究所(NII)の高野明彦教授は指摘する。「プロの手による知識を、そこここで台無しにしている」というのだ。 Googleは、被リンク数などを尺度とした独自のアルゴリズムでサイトの重要度を機械的に判定するため、検索結果の表示順と情報の信頼性は必ずしも比例しない。これがGoogleの「唯一最大の問題」という。 「Google上では、記者が現場を歩いて裏を取った新聞記事も、ネット上の情報を写しただけのブログ記事も同列。情報の質や、経過の“差異”が失われる」。ネットが誕生するはるか以前から培われてきたプロの手法も、ロボット検索の前には無力だ。 高野教授がこれまでに開発してきた検索システムも、同じような問題に直面して

    ITmedia News:Googleの限界は「人の手」で破る――国産の新検索「想」
  • ソフトウェアアーキテクチャって何なの?(前編) ― @IT

    ソフトウェアアーキテクチャって何なの?(前編):The Rational Edge(1/3 ページ) The Rational Edgeより:ソフトウェアアーキテクチャという比較的新しい分野について概説する。今回はシリーズの第1弾という位置付け。この分野のキーワードを説明し、優れたデザインのアーキテクチャが、導入された環境にどのように寄与するのかを探っていく。 ソフトウェアへの依存度が高まっていることに疑問の余地はない。ソフトウェアは、複雑な航空管制システムだけでなく、かなり普及した携帯電話にも絶対欠かせない要素だ。実際、eBayやAmazonといった企業など、われわれが当然のように思っている多くの技術革新は、ソフトウェアがなければ存在していなかった。金融、小売り、公営企業といった従来の組織でさえも、ソフトウェアに大きく依存しているのだ。現代においては、ソフトウェアビジネスに全く関与してい

    ソフトウェアアーキテクチャって何なの?(前編) ― @IT
  • ITmedia エンタープライズ:ASP.NETの次期バージョンでAJAX開発を本格サポート (1/2)

    ASP.NETの次期バージョンではAJAXがサポートされる。AJAXは、Flashなどのプラグインなしでブラウザアプリケーションの双方向性と応答性を高めることができ、注目を集めているWeb技術だ。 ASP.NETの拡張技術「Atlas」(コード名)のプレビュー版は、AJAXのサポートなど、ASP.NETの将来の進歩の一端を垣間見せている。AJAXは幾つかのWeb技術を組み合わせたもので、Flashなどのマルチメディアプラグインなしでブラウザアプリケーションの双方向性と応答性を高めることができ、人気を呼んでいる。Atlasは、2007年初めにVisual Studio“Orcas”の一部としてリリースされる予定のASP.NETの次期バージョンに統合される。 ブラウザアプリケーションの高機能化を実現するAJAX 開発者はアプリケーションのユーザーインタフェース部分の構築方法を決めるのに苦労する

    ITmedia エンタープライズ:ASP.NETの次期バージョンでAJAX開発を本格サポート (1/2)
  • ITアーキテクトに必要な3つの視点

    「ソリューション」を設計するITアーキテクト 私が最初にこの業界での「アーキテクト」という言葉に接したのは、1990年代前半に米国ユニシス社に行ったときでした。そこで初めて「チーフ・アーキテクト」という肩書の人間と会ったのです。その人の仕事は、ユニシスの提供する情報システムパッケージ全体のグランドデザインを決めることでした。 メインフレームの時代だと、アーキテクチャの重要な部分はハードやOSなどのプラットフォームにビルトインされており、その上にアプリケーションを実装すればソリューションということができました。しかしオープン時代になってプラットフォームも選択肢が増え、C/Sでどのような機能分割をするべきかとか、そのときどきのハードやソフトの特性に合わせてソリューション設計の最適化を考える人間が必要になりました。 私自身も、こうした米国ユニシスで策定されたアーキテクチャを日に導入し、日

    ITアーキテクトに必要な3つの視点